Representing Heuristic Design Knowledge using Artificial Neural Networks

J.D. Biedermann and D.E. Grierson

Department of Civil Engineering, University of Waterloo, Waterloo, Canada

J.D. Biedermann, D.E. Grierson, "Representing Heuristic Design Knowledge using Artificial Neural Networks", in B.H.V. Topping, M. Papadrakakis, (Editors), "Artificial Intelligence and Object Oriented Approaches to Structural Engineering", Civil-Comp Press, Edinburgh, UK, pp 83-90, 1994. doi:10.4203/ccp.27.2.2
The detailed stage of structural design has benefited considerably from computer automation of the numerically intensive tasks of structural analysis, optimization and conformance checking using the procedural programming approach. Such an approach, however, does not allow for the representation and utilization of heuristic knowledge implicit in previous design solutions, which is often difficult or impossible to represent algorithmically. This paper describes how artificial neural networks can learn heuristic knowledge from previous design solutions and then apply this knowledge to produce a solution to a similar design problem.

